About this listen
(How Not to Quest Properly)
What happens when an imp with the self-preservation instincts of a sock in a tornado, a wizard who can’t stop turning things into chickens, a ghost rabbit with a talent for bad decisions, and a knight-turned-frog who just wants some peace get tangled in a fate-woven disaster?
Well… this.
Toad, an imp with a talent for absolutely the wrong kind of mischief, has been "banished" (read: promoted) to the Mortal Realm. Osric, a wizard desperately trying to master magic without creating more poultry, has somehow become the group's reluctant voice of reason (against his will and better judgment). Sir Croakalot, formerly a noble knight and currently an exhausted frog, would really like to sit this one out. And then there’s Travisano Rabbit—Bunny—ghost, rogue, and full-time connoisseur of questionable life choices, here for the chaos and, apparently, a body swap.
Their journey takes them through haunted ruins, cursed bargains, sentient labyrinths, and straight into interdimensional creature court, where the Swamp Witch (yes, that Swamp Witch) is suing them for violating reality itself. (She’s also charging admission. Classic.)
